There are lots of options for what you could do with your loft space. You could add a study, extra bedrooms, or even a games room to your house, but the most common use for a loft conversion is as a bedroom with a luxury en-suite bathroom. Many families find that they have outgrown their home after having children but love it too much to move. By converting their loft, they gain an extra bedroom and usually an en-suite too!
If you decide to go with a bedroom/en-suite combination, the bare minimum of furniture you’ll need is a bed, wardrobe, chest of drawers, and bedside table(s). For this type of loft room, a bespoke wardrobe is the best solution to help you make the most of the space.
Bespoke wardrobes can be tailored to your needs and those of your loft room, making use of space that conventional wardrobes or storage units would not be able to.
For example, the wardrobe can be designed to fit the slope of the roof towards the front of the conversion. As this space is limited in head height, a standard wardrobe would not fit and leave wasted space, whereas a bespoke wardrobe fits perfectly in the gap.
If space allows and you have a lot of clothes to store, you could even have a walk-in wardrobe fitted!
